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
16265 86715682 58
41544 72336 3037
41544 72336 3037
2361 55589389 16880
All about undefined
Interested in learning more?
41544 72336 3037
2361 55589389 16880
See more
493341421 0035919 53718722331
583965 3250341 118
See more
9127109823 34 87543
195603204 44 882 441159 756007
See more